Originally Posted by ofCannibis View Post
Would I be able to select certain files instead of getting it all back?

Yes, the application will run a scan of your hard drive and return both recoverable and non recoverable items. I cannot guarantee that everything you want will be recovered, but if you aren't downloading huge files to your hard drive than it's likely you'll get most of the data back. The application I use allows searching through the detected files for the terms it's given. For instance, searching "*.rpl" without the quotes will show all replay files it found, one's with a red X aren't recoverable, without it they can. You must have either a second hard drive/partition, flash drive, or another removable storage device. I use R-Studio Network Edition v3.4 when I recover data for a customer, I could walk you through that program. I recovered 250GB of photographs for a professional photographer with that application when the repair shop said they could recover 6GB, lol.

Basically all you'll need to do if you have something other than the hard drive the files are on to recover to, install the application, run the scan overnight, and in the morning you'll be able to view everything that can be recovered. If you need help getting it, let me know.
